All Pet Complex Salary

As of April 2026, the average hourly salary for employees at All Pet Complex in the United States is $30. This translates to an approximate annual wage of $61,636. Salaries at All Pet Complex typically range from $26 to $34 hourly,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Boise?

Understanding the cost of living near Boise is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at All Pet Complex.
Boise's Cost of Living Index is approximately 101.5 (1.5% more expensive than US average; 4.6% more than ID average). Rapidly growing, housing costs have significantly increased.
